Is there a way to change the date formate for the acquisition field? Right now I only have the awful mid-endian date formate (MM-DD-YYYY) leading to constant errors while entering the day in the month field.
It's a native date input field. The format is controlled by your browser, not by Numista. It depends on the language and region settings of your browser and OS.
